382 /*
383  * Determines whether a new reader can acquire a lock.  Succeeds if the
384  * reader already owns a read lock and the lock is locked for read to
385  * prevent deadlock from reader recursion.  Also succeeds if the lock
386  * is unlocked and has no writer waiters or spinners.  Failing otherwise
387  * prioritizes writers before readers.
388  */
389 static bool __always_inline
390 __rw_can_read(struct thread *td, uintptr_t v, bool fp)
391 {
392 
393 	if ((v & (RW_LOCK_READ | RW_LOCK_WRITE_WAITERS | RW_LOCK_WRITE_SPINNER))
394 	    == RW_LOCK_READ)
395 		return (true);
396 	if (!fp && td->td_rw_rlocks && (v & RW_LOCK_READ))
397 		return (true);
398 	return (false);
399 }
400 
401 static bool __always_inline
402 __rw_rlock_try(struct rwlock *rw, struct thread *td, uintptr_t *vp, bool fp
403     LOCK_FILE_LINE_ARG_DEF)
404 {
405 
406 	/*
407 	 * Handle the easy case.  If no other thread has a write
408 	 * lock, then try to bump up the count of read locks.  Note
409 	 * that we have to preserve the current state of the
410 	 * RW_LOCK_WRITE_WAITERS flag.  If we fail to acquire a
411 	 * read lock, then rw_lock must have changed, so restart
412 	 * the loop.  Note that this handles the case of a
413 	 * completely unlocked rwlock since such a lock is encoded
414 	 * as a read lock with no waiters.
415 	 */
416 	while (__rw_can_read(td, *vp, fp)) {
417 		if (atomic_fcmpset_acq_ptr(&rw->rw_lock, vp,
418 			*vp + RW_ONE_READER)) {
419 			if (LOCK_LOG_TEST(&rw->lock_object, 0))
420 				CTR4(KTR_LOCK,
421 				    "%s: %p succeed %p -> %p", __func__,
422 				    rw, (void *)*vp,
423 				    (void *)(*vp + RW_ONE_READER));
424 			td->td_rw_rlocks++;
425 			return (true);
426 		}
427 	}
428 	return (false);
429 }

767 static void __noinline
768 __rw_runlock_hard(struct rwlock *rw, struct thread *td, uintptr_t v
769     LOCK_FILE_LINE_ARG_DEF)
770 {
771 	struct turnstile *ts;
772 	uintptr_t setv, queue;
773 
774 	if (SCHEDULER_STOPPED())
775 		return;
776 
777 	if (__rw_runlock_try(rw, td, &v))
778 		goto out_lockstat;
779 
780 	/*
781 	 * Ok, we know we have waiters and we think we are the
782 	 * last reader, so grab the turnstile lock.
783 	 */
784 	turnstile_chain_lock(&rw->lock_object);
785 	v = RW_READ_VALUE(rw);
786 	for (;;) {
787 		if (__rw_runlock_try(rw, td, &v))
788 			break;
789 
790 		MPASS(v & RW_LOCK_WAITERS);
791 
792 		/*
793 		 * Try to drop our lock leaving the lock in a unlocked
794 		 * state.
795 		 *
796 		 * If you wanted to do explicit lock handoff you'd have to
797 		 * do it here.  You'd also want to use turnstile_signal()
798 		 * and you'd have to handle the race where a higher
799 		 * priority thread blocks on the write lock before the
800 		 * thread you wakeup actually runs and have the new thread
801 		 * "steal" the lock.  For now it's a lot simpler to just
802 		 * wakeup all of the waiters.
803 		 *
804 		 * As above, if we fail, then another thread might have
805 		 * acquired a read lock, so drop the turnstile lock and
806 		 * restart.
807 		 */
808 		setv = RW_UNLOCKED;
809 		queue = TS_SHARED_QUEUE;
810 		if (v & RW_LOCK_WRITE_WAITERS) {
811 			queue = TS_EXCLUSIVE_QUEUE;
812 			setv |= (v & RW_LOCK_READ_WAITERS);
813 		}
814 		setv |= (v & RW_LOCK_WRITE_SPINNER);
815 		if (!atomic_fcmpset_rel_ptr(&rw->rw_lock, &v, setv))
816 			continue;
817 		if (LOCK_LOG_TEST(&rw->lock_object, 0))
818 			CTR2(KTR_LOCK, "%s: %p last succeeded with waiters",
819 			    __func__, rw);
820 
821 		/*
822 		 * Ok.  The lock is released and all that's left is to
823 		 * wake up the waiters.  Note that the lock might not be
824 		 * free anymore, but in that case the writers will just
825 		 * block again if they run before the new lock holder(s)
826 		 * release the lock.
827 		 */
828 		ts = turnstile_lookup(&rw->lock_object);
829 		MPASS(ts != NULL);
830 		turnstile_broadcast(ts, queue);
831 		turnstile_unpend(ts);
832 		td->td_rw_rlocks--;
833 		break;
834 	}
835 	turnstile_chain_unlock(&rw->lock_object);
836 out_lockstat:
837 	LOCKSTAT_PROFILE_RELEASE_RWLOCK(rw__release, rw, LOCKSTAT_READER);
838 }

1193 /*
1194  * This function is called if lockstat is active or the first try at releasing
1195  * a write lock failed.  The latter means that the lock is recursed or one of
1196  * the 2 waiter bits must be set indicating that at least one thread is waiting
1197  * on this lock.
1198  */
1199 void
1200 __rw_wunlock_hard(volatile uintptr_t *c, uintptr_t v LOCK_FILE_LINE_ARG_DEF)
1201 {
1202 	struct rwlock *rw;
1203 	struct turnstile *ts;
1204 	uintptr_t tid, setv;
1205 	int queue;
1206 
1207 	tid = (uintptr_t)curthread;
1208 	if (SCHEDULER_STOPPED())
1209 		return;
1210 
1211 	rw = rwlock2rw(c);
1212 	if (__predict_false(v == tid))
1213 		v = RW_READ_VALUE(rw);
1214 
1215 	if (v & RW_LOCK_WRITER_RECURSED) {
1216 		if (--(rw->rw_recurse) == 0)
1217 			atomic_clear_ptr(&rw->rw_lock, RW_LOCK_WRITER_RECURSED);
1218 		if (LOCK_LOG_TEST(&rw->lock_object, 0))
1219 			CTR2(KTR_LOCK, "%s: %p unrecursing", __func__, rw);
1220 		return;
1221 	}
1222 
1223 	LOCKSTAT_PROFILE_RELEASE_RWLOCK(rw__release, rw, LOCKSTAT_WRITER);
1224 	if (v == tid && _rw_write_unlock(rw, tid))
1225 		return;
1226 
1227 	KASSERT(rw->rw_lock & (RW_LOCK_READ_WAITERS | RW_LOCK_WRITE_WAITERS),
1228 	    ("%s: neither of the waiter flags are set", __func__));
1229 
1230 	if (LOCK_LOG_TEST(&rw->lock_object, 0))
1231 		CTR2(KTR_LOCK, "%s: %p contested", __func__, rw);
1232 
1233 	turnstile_chain_lock(&rw->lock_object);
1234 
1235 	/*
1236 	 * Use the same algo as sx locks for now.  Prefer waking up shared
1237 	 * waiters if we have any over writers.  This is probably not ideal.
1238 	 *
1239 	 * 'v' is the value we are going to write back to rw_lock.  If we
1240 	 * have waiters on both queues, we need to preserve the state of
1241 	 * the waiter flag for the queue we don't wake up.  For now this is
1242 	 * hardcoded for the algorithm mentioned above.
1243 	 *
1244 	 * In the case of both readers and writers waiting we wakeup the
1245 	 * readers but leave the RW_LOCK_WRITE_WAITERS flag set.  If a
1246 	 * new writer comes in before a reader it will claim the lock up
1247 	 * above.  There is probably a potential priority inversion in
1248 	 * there that could be worked around either by waking both queues
1249 	 * of waiters or doing some complicated lock handoff gymnastics.
1250 	 */
1251 	setv = RW_UNLOCKED;
1252 	v = RW_READ_VALUE(rw);
1253 	queue = TS_SHARED_QUEUE;
1254 	if (v & RW_LOCK_WRITE_WAITERS) {
1255 		queue = TS_EXCLUSIVE_QUEUE;
1256 		setv |= (v & RW_LOCK_READ_WAITERS);
1257 	}
1258 	atomic_store_rel_ptr(&rw->rw_lock, setv);
1259 
1260 	/* Wake up all waiters for the specific queue. */
1261 	if (LOCK_LOG_TEST(&rw->lock_object, 0))
1262 		CTR3(KTR_LOCK, "%s: %p waking up %s waiters", __func__, rw,
1263 		    queue == TS_SHARED_QUEUE ? "read" : "write");
1264 
1265 	ts = turnstile_lookup(&rw->lock_object);
1266 	MPASS(ts != NULL);
1267 	turnstile_broadcast(ts, queue);
1268 	turnstile_unpend(ts);
1269 	turnstile_chain_unlock(&rw->lock_object);
1270 }

1272 /*
1273  * Attempt to do a non-blocking upgrade from a read lock to a write
1274  * lock.  This will only succeed if this thread holds a single read
1275  * lock.  Returns true if the upgrade succeeded and false otherwise.
1276  */
1277 int
1278 __rw_try_upgrade_int(struct rwlock *rw LOCK_FILE_LINE_ARG_DEF)
1279 {
1280 	uintptr_t v, setv, tid;
1281 	struct turnstile *ts;
1282 	int success;
1283 
1284 	if (SCHEDULER_STOPPED())
1285 		return (1);
1286 
1287 	KASSERT(rw->rw_lock != RW_DESTROYED,
1288 	    ("rw_try_upgrade() of destroyed rwlock @ %s:%d", file, line));
1289 	__rw_assert(&rw->rw_lock, RA_RLOCKED, file, line);
1290 
1291 	/*
1292 	 * Attempt to switch from one reader to a writer.  If there
1293 	 * are any write waiters, then we will have to lock the
1294 	 * turnstile first to prevent races with another writer
1295 	 * calling turnstile_wait() before we have claimed this
1296 	 * turnstile.  So, do the simple case of no waiters first.
1297 	 */
1298 	tid = (uintptr_t)curthread;
1299 	success = 0;
1300 	v = RW_READ_VALUE(rw);
1301 	for (;;) {
1302 		if (RW_READERS(v) > 1)
1303 			break;
1304 		if (!(v & RW_LOCK_WAITERS)) {
1305 			success = atomic_fcmpset_acq_ptr(&rw->rw_lock, &v, tid);
1306 			if (!success)
1307 				continue;
1308 			break;
1309 		}
1310 
1311 		/*
1312 		 * Ok, we think we have waiters, so lock the turnstile.
1313 		 */
1314 		ts = turnstile_trywait(&rw->lock_object);
1315 		v = RW_READ_VALUE(rw);
1316 retry_ts:
1317 		if (RW_READERS(v) > 1) {
1318 			turnstile_cancel(ts);
1319 			break;
1320 		}
1321 		/*
1322 		 * Try to switch from one reader to a writer again.  This time
1323 		 * we honor the current state of the waiters flags.
1324 		 * If we obtain the lock with the flags set, then claim
1325 		 * ownership of the turnstile.
1326 		 */
1327 		setv = tid | (v & RW_LOCK_WAITERS);
1328 		success = atomic_fcmpset_ptr(&rw->rw_lock, &v, setv);
1329 		if (success) {
1330 			if (v & RW_LOCK_WAITERS)
1331 				turnstile_claim(ts);
1332 			else
1333 				turnstile_cancel(ts);
1334 			break;
1335 		}
1336 		goto retry_ts;
1337 	}
1338 	LOCK_LOG_TRY("WUPGRADE", &rw->lock_object, 0, success, file, line);
1339 	if (success) {
1340 		curthread->td_rw_rlocks--;
1341 		WITNESS_UPGRADE(&rw->lock_object, LOP_EXCLUSIVE | LOP_TRYLOCK,
1342 		    file, line);
1343 		LOCKSTAT_RECORD0(rw__upgrade, rw);
1344 	}
1345 	return (success);
1346 }

1357 /*
1358  * Downgrade a write lock into a single read lock.
1359  */
1360 void
1361 __rw_downgrade_int(struct rwlock *rw LOCK_FILE_LINE_ARG_DEF)
1362 {
1363 	struct turnstile *ts;
1364 	uintptr_t tid, v;
1365 	int rwait, wwait;
1366 
1367 	if (SCHEDULER_STOPPED())
1368 		return;
1369 
1370 	KASSERT(rw->rw_lock != RW_DESTROYED,
1371 	    ("rw_downgrade() of destroyed rwlock @ %s:%d", file, line));
1372 	__rw_assert(&rw->rw_lock, RA_WLOCKED | RA_NOTRECURSED, file, line);
1373 #ifndef INVARIANTS
1374 	if (rw_recursed(rw))
1375 		panic("downgrade of a recursed lock");
1376 #endif
1377 
1378 	WITNESS_DOWNGRADE(&rw->lock_object, 0, file, line);
1379 
1380 	/*
1381 	 * Convert from a writer to a single reader.  First we handle
1382 	 * the easy case with no waiters.  If there are any waiters, we
1383 	 * lock the turnstile and "disown" the lock.
1384 	 */
1385 	tid = (uintptr_t)curthread;
1386 	if (atomic_cmpset_rel_ptr(&rw->rw_lock, tid, RW_READERS_LOCK(1)))
1387 		goto out;
1388 
1389 	/*
1390 	 * Ok, we think we have waiters, so lock the turnstile so we can
1391 	 * read the waiter flags without any races.
1392 	 */
1393 	turnstile_chain_lock(&rw->lock_object);
1394 	v = rw->rw_lock & RW_LOCK_WAITERS;
1395 	rwait = v & RW_LOCK_READ_WAITERS;
1396 	wwait = v & RW_LOCK_WRITE_WAITERS;
1397 	MPASS(rwait | wwait);
1398 
1399 	/*
1400 	 * Downgrade from a write lock while preserving waiters flag
1401 	 * and give up ownership of the turnstile.
1402 	 */
1403 	ts = turnstile_lookup(&rw->lock_object);
1404 	MPASS(ts != NULL);
1405 	if (!wwait)
1406 		v &= ~RW_LOCK_READ_WAITERS;
1407 	atomic_store_rel_ptr(&rw->rw_lock, RW_READERS_LOCK(1) | v);
1408 	/*
1409 	 * Wake other readers if there are no writers pending.  Otherwise they
1410 	 * won't be able to acquire the lock anyway.
1411 	 */
1412 	if (rwait && !wwait) {
1413 		turnstile_broadcast(ts, TS_SHARED_QUEUE);
1414 		turnstile_unpend(ts);
1415 	} else
1416 		turnstile_disown(ts);
1417 	turnstile_chain_unlock(&rw->lock_object);
1418 out:
1419 	curthread->td_rw_rlocks++;
1420 	LOCK_LOG_LOCK("WDOWNGRADE", &rw->lock_object, 0, 0, file, line);
1421 	LOCKSTAT_RECORD0(rw__downgrade, rw);
1422 }
